Show Patriotic Luncheon. ' All in the national colors were the beautiful decorations and favors nt the luncheon given on Thursday by Airs. AL R. Stewart ln honor of her sister, Airs. Walter C. Lewis of Butte. Red and blue streamers extended from the chandelier to tho corners, with a centerpiece cen-terpiece of red and white carnations. Small silk flags were the souvenirs for the guests, and the place car(ds were ornamented with tiny Hags. Bundles of firecrackers, torpedoes and other fireworks were stacked about the table, each package tied with ribbons in the national colors. Invited to meet Airs. Lewis were Airs. Edwin F.
